The video production market in France: some key figures

It's impossible to talk about video communication agency paris without taking a look at the figures. Because before choosing a creative partner, you need to understand the scope of the playing field.

In 2021, the production of institutional and advertising films was already worth €1.7 billion in France. More than 10,800 companies were active, representing 114,500 professionals. And guess what? 64% of these companies are based in the Île-de-France region. In other words, Paris is home to the cream of the crop of audiovisual production. (propulsebyca.fr)

Moving forward in time: in 2024, the French audiovisual market reached €18.9 billion, up +7.7% compared to 2023. Of this amount, €2.7 billion came directly from the video sector, up +10.3%. This explosion in demand is proof that companies are investing heavily in video marketing and digital communication (modelesdebusinessplan.com).

The CNC is not far behind: in 2023, it funded 4,009 hours of audiovisual programming for a total of €225 million (xerfi.com).

These figures highlight one thing: the market is strong and growing, confirming that Paris remains the beating heart of video production in France.

How to choose the right video communication agency paris?

A great camera has never been enough to tell a story.What makes a video communication agency paris strong is its ability to turn a sometimes vague brief into clear, impactful content.

Behind every successful video project lies a method and, above all, a relationship of trust with the client.

The first key factor is expertise. Producing corporate videos doesn’t require the same skills as creating a creative spot for social media. Each need requires a different kind of expertise.

The second key factor is creativity. A video can be technically perfect, but without a strong concept, it won’t stand out. A communication agency must be able to surprise while staying true to the brand’s image. The third key factor is the human approach. A good agency works collaboratively, not as a distant service provider. Transparency, availability, and reactivity create a climate of trust.

In summary, the criteria that make the difference:

  • Expertise adapted to the type of project.
  • Creativity that serves the message.
  • Professional quality in production and post-production.
  • A reliable partner who supports, advises, and gets involved.

A creative video communication agency doesn’t just deliver a finished product. It acts as a strategic partner, capable of anticipating the steps involved and guaranteeing real results.

Quad Productions: cinematic aesthetics for brands

Quad Productions comes from both the worlds of cinema and advertising. Their visual signature can be seen behind many high-level projects. In Paris, few agencies display such a “cinematic” approach to corporate work.

Working with Quad means accepting that each shot is treated like a scene from a film: precise lighting, careful framing, controlled rhythm.

Their strengths on screen:

  • Cinema-quality images that appeal to all brands.
  • A variety of formats: TV commercials, corporate films, event videos.
  • A visual culture inspired by cinema.
  • A film team experienced in ambitious projects.

A notable project: “Renault – Espace,” a high-end visual presentation. It shows how the agency treats an automotive product like a film set, with lighting, framing, and subtile storytelling.

Quad is not just an agency: it is a creative house that has made its mark on both cinema and advertising, with a rare ability to switch from a big-screen blockbuster to a corporate campaign without ever compromising on visual quality.

Bacchus Films: storytelling with a taste of terroir

Bacchus Films knows its field well: wine and spirits. The agency doesn’t try to impress with unnecessary effects. It prefers to tell simple, authentic stories. A vineyard at sunrise, a precise gesture in a cellar, a producer speaking with passion: that’s its style.

Their specialty is corporate films and videos for estates, houses, and distilleries. Each project highlights people and expertise without resorting to overly polished advertising. Bacchus uses video as a modern communication tool while always maintaining a sincere tone.

The strengths of Bacchus Films:

  • A specific sector: wines, spirits, terroir.
  • A variety of formats: mini-documentaries, interviews, social media clips.
  • Real testimonials: giving producers and teams a voice.
  • Simple creativity: getting straight to the point, without artifice.
  • Appropriate distribution: LinkedIn, YouTube, trade shows, brand websites.

Bacchus knows how to create effective content tailored to the needs of wine companies and, above all, true to who they really are.

CAPA Entreprises: reporting experience applied to corporate

CAPA Entreprises is part of the CAPA group, long recognized in the world of documentaries and reporting. The agency puts this expertise to work for companies that want serious, credible videos.

They specialize in corporate videos and institutional films. CAPA Entreprises knows how to turn sometimes technical subjects into clear, accessible content. Their strength comes from a journalistic approach: solid preparation, structured storytelling, and consistently polished visuals.

Their productions include:

  • Corporate films designed for internal or external communication.
  • Corporate videos to present a brand, service, or activity.
  • Testimonials and interviews that give a voice to teams.
  • Training or awareness content for major accounts.

CAPA Entreprises stands out for its rigor. Each project is handled with a real eye for detail. The agency is used to working with large organizations and managing complex productions.

CAPA's style is clear and direct. No unnecessary effects. No overly complicated production. The result is videos that inspire confidence, reinforce a company's credibility, and serve its communication objectives.

The mistakes to avoid when choosing a video communication agency paris

A projector that breaks down at the wrong moment, a microphone that picks up footsteps instead of voices, a set that moves when it shouldn't... On a film set, the unexpected is par for the course. Choosing the wrong communication agency paris only adds to the problems when there are already enough of them.

  • A limited portfolio

A reputable communication agency paris shows what it can do. Missing videos or videos that are too similar are a red flag. The style should be varied and match the type of project you are looking for. Without proof, it is difficult to know if the quality will be there.

  • A price that’s too good to be true

A cut-rate price often goes hand in hand with a rushed video. Saving money comes at a cost: poorly framed shots, badly mixed sound, and hasty editing. The video then gives off an amateur feel, far from what a company deserves.

  • No distribution strategy

A video that stays on a hard drive is useless. Without thinking about formats adapted to each platform, length, or message, the content reaches no one. Distribution needs to be planned from the start, not as an afterthought.

  • Insufficient preparation

The shoot is only the visible part. Without location scouting, technical checks, and a clear plan, the day can quickly turn into chaos. Time is wasted, tension rises within the team, and the final result suffers.

These mistakes seem obvious, but many people still make them. A competent communication agency paris does more than just film: it oversees, anticipates, and secures each stage to ensure the project’s success.

Business video trends in Paris in 2025

In 2025, corporate video won’t look anything like it did five years earlier. In Paris, formats are evolving at the speed of social media, and companies need to keep up if they want to stay visible. ****No more films that are so long they put you to sleep after just thirty seconds. Short formats dominate, designed for YouTube Shorts, LinkedIn, and Instagram Reels. The message must get across quickly and, above all, capture attention from the very first seconds.

The trend doesn't stop there. Digital marketing has made video its favorite channel. A company that doesn’t invest in this type of content quickly finds itself invisible. Traditional corporate videos are being reinvented. They incorporate more interviews and customer testimonials to lend credibility and create a direct connection with the audience.

In style, animation and motion design have taken on a huge role. They bring dynamism, clarity, and creativity. In a world where everything must be simple and understandable, these formats make it possible to explain a service or product in a matter of seconds.

Finally, it’s impossible to ignore the massive arrival of AI. It facilitates some processes such as subtitling or rapid editing, but it cannot replace human expertise. Communication agency paris that stand out are those that know how to combine these tools with a truly creative approach.

Corporate videos in 2025 will be shorter, more interactive, and more human. This evolution requires brands to rethink how they communicate in order to reach their audience more effectively.
